Scoffins (12)
“Scoffins” were invented in Cornwall and described as a savoury cross between a scone and a muffin.They can be served hot or cold with butter , or with salads or soups. Once discovered they are quite irresistable . For a variation use Wild Garlic Pesto instead of one made with basil.This is another recipe from ” Food Glorious Food”.
